CVE-2011-1945: The elliptic curve cryptography (ECC) subsystem in OpenSSL 1.0.0d and earlier, when the Elliptic Curve Digi...

The elliptic curve cryptography (ECC) subsystem in OpenSSL 1.0.0d and earlier, when the Elliptic Curve Digital Signature Algorithm (ECDSA) is used for the ECDHE_ECDSA cipher suite, does not properly implement curves over binary fields, which makes it easier for context-dependent attackers to determine private keys via a timing attack and a lattice calculation.

This flaw affects old OpenSSL ECC handling. In certain ECDSA-based TLS configurations, timing differences could help an attacker infer private keys. The business concern is certificate/private-key exposure on legacy systems, not a broad modern internet-wide issue based on the supplied evidence. Exposure is most likely on legacy systems still running OpenSSL 1.0.0d or earlier and using ECDHE_ECDSA with binary-field ECC curves. Modern supported OpenSSL deployments are not identified as affected in the source bundle. Treat as a legacy cryptography exposure with potentially high impact if affected systems remain in use. Prioritize discovery on public TLS services and regulated environments, then remediate through vendor-supported OpenSSL updates. Mitigation focus: Inventory systems running OpenSSL 1.0.0d or earlier.; Check referenced vendor advisories for fixed packages or supported upgrade guidance.; Prioritize internet-facing TLS services using ECDHE_ECDSA certificates or ECC configurations..
